Who We Are

WRTP | BIG STEP under the leadership of Lindsay Blumer launched this coalition to bring the workforce development sector to the table as a resource while policy makers develop plans  to implement Medicaid work (and work reporting) requirements. For five  decades WRTP BIG STEP has created pathways to economic mobility protecting access to healthcare for those who need it most.

Featured Campaign: Apprenticeship Pathway Coalition

 Under the Apprenticeship Pathway Coalition Initiative, combined with its history dating back 50 years, WRTP | BIG STEP is working to broaden the scale of apprenticeship readiness and training for apprenticeable career opportunities statewide.


This work involves leveraging and developing collaborative partnerships and programming with statewide organizations, agencies, industry stakeholders, employers, unions, and community organizations to build a functional and comprehensive apprenticeship pathway ecosystem to help job seekers transition beyond Medicaid into carriers with incredible benefits.
